惯性聚合 高效追踪和阅读你感兴趣的博客、新闻、科技资讯
阅读原文 在惯性聚合中打开

推荐订阅源

H
Help Net Security
博客园 - Franky
GbyAI
GbyAI
Threat Intelligence Blog | Flashpoint
Threat Intelligence Blog | Flashpoint
爱范儿
爱范儿
IT之家
IT之家
酷 壳 – CoolShell
酷 壳 – CoolShell
aimingoo的专栏
aimingoo的专栏
博客园_首页
MongoDB | Blog
MongoDB | Blog
CTFtime.org: upcoming CTF events
CTFtime.org: upcoming CTF events
Recent Announcements
Recent Announcements
Scott Helme
Scott Helme
有赞技术团队
有赞技术团队
M
MIT News - Artificial intelligence
C
CERT Recently Published Vulnerability Notes
K
KPMG report finds enterprise disconnect between AI and its ROI | CIO
Jina AI
Jina AI
F
Fortinet All Blogs
N
Netflix TechBlog - Medium
L
LangChain Blog
L
LINUX DO - 最新话题
OSCHINA 社区最新新闻
OSCHINA 社区最新新闻
cs.AI updates on arXiv.org
cs.AI updates on arXiv.org
H
Hacker News: Front Page
MyScale Blog
MyScale Blog
P
Palo Alto Networks Blog
G
Google Developers Blog
Google DeepMind News
Google DeepMind News
AI
AI
T
Troy Hunt's Blog
Microsoft Azure Blog
Microsoft Azure Blog
阮一峰的网络日志
阮一峰的网络日志
cs.CL updates on arXiv.org
cs.CL updates on arXiv.org
Vercel News
Vercel News
Microsoft Security Blog
Microsoft Security Blog
罗磊的独立博客
S
Secure Thoughts
大猫的无限游戏
大猫的无限游戏
博客园 - 叶小钗
人人都是产品经理
人人都是产品经理
Blog — PlanetScale
Blog — PlanetScale
博客园 - 司徒正美
Apple Machine Learning Research
Apple Machine Learning Research
钛媒体:引领未来商业与生活新知
钛媒体:引领未来商业与生活新知
博客园 - 三生石上(FineUI控件)
S
Security @ Cisco Blogs
Cloudbric
Cloudbric
E
Exploit-DB.com RSS Feed
Attack and Defense Labs
Attack and Defense Labs

博客园 - JonsonXP

IT大师路线图,你还差多远? 团队决策的三大法宝 多核,个人计算并行时代才刚刚开始(Parallel Computing) 从主频之争到多核之争,摩尔定律还能走多远? 太阳能手机充电器毕设,51代码,附正文 JonsonXP is Back 推荐几个.NET开源图表组件 Asp.net未处理异常的2种解决方式 ASP.NET控件 C#中获取文件或目录的Icon 使用Visual C#实现断点续传 为服务器控件添加javascript客户端事件 在ASP.NET中动态创建柱状图和饼图 总结:Connection大全 Page Events: Order and PostBack 用DataBinder绑定索引器 DataGrid 自定义分页 在用户控件中撰写JS时控件的客户端ID问题 正则表达式语法
DATAGRID实现数据筛选分类汇总的数据显示
JonsonXP · 2005-02-18 · via 博客园 - JonsonXP

在原始数据库中,其数据表的字段为
Zldlszlzlhzlgcstyzljhrqzlslzlys

等等,其分别代表 

Zldls:代理商

Zldls:指令号

Zlgc:工厂

Sty:型态

Zljhrq:日期

Zlsl:数量

Zlys:色彩

在程序中我要实现如下显示:[显示四个月的记录、型态不限]
 

                                |   月份1

月份2

月份3

月份4

型态AA

详细信息

详细信息

详细信息

详细信息

型态BB

详细信息

详细信息

详细信息

详细信息

即按型态(可由用户查询型态)及月份(由用户输入月份)进行筛选,然后汇总,
并且以上面的方式进行输出到网页中。

 第一次开发时的感悟:

我首先只想到如何用数据控件实现上面的功能,想来想去,似乎需要涉及三层嵌套
(如
DATAGRIDDATAGRID再嵌DATAGRID,而我只尝试了二层嵌套。至于二层嵌套的问题,
我已经解决,令我头痛的是,
ASPNET中是否存在可以解决三层嵌套的问题,又或者,
根本不是采用这种方法,而有另外的一些更好的方法。

还有二层嵌套时,采用的是父子关系实现,在ASPNET中,
是否可以实现在父子关系之后再来一个“子孙关系”呢?

这个问题我到现在还没弄明白,所以,我就舍弃了这个开发思路。

第二次开发时的感悟:
经过第一次的失败后,我便采用了构造DATATABLE的方法来实现,到后面还居然真的可以实现呢,真是高兴呀!

程序中我通过循环读取原基础数据表中的记录,然后在DATATABLE中我构造了以下字段:
工厂、代理商、型态、日期1、数量1、色1、日期2、数量2、色2、日期3、数量3、色3、日期4、数量4、色4
并将基础数据表中的字段分别赋给DATATABLE,然后用DATAGRID绑定DATATABLE,即可实现程序要求!

其运行后的效果图,如下:

不好的地方望大家指教呀!